Where to Stay in NYC: The Best Neighborhoods and Hotels for Every Type of Traveler

"Boasting a prime location between Fifth and Madison Avenues just across from the entrance to Central Park, The Pierre exudes elegance and a comforting sense of calm away from the chaos of Manhattan. In wintertime, a grand Christmas tree adorns the lobby bar, where guests can skip spiked hot chocolate, and in summer, The Rotunda offers a luxe escape from the heat to sip cocktails." - Travel + Leisure Editors
